In this paper a signal detection technique based on pilots which are transmitted for channel estimation in OFDM system is proposed in AWGN channel. We analyse the algorithm based on pilots and derive an improved signal detection technique. The performance is compared in terms of detection probability and ROC curves are given. The simulation results show that the improved detection technique whose computational complexity is not high can increase the precision of the detection probability at low SNR.

This investigation determined if subthreshold two-point aesthesiometer separations could be discriminated from one-point on the dorsal forearm. A fixed-based matching signal-detection technique was employed. The results indicated that subjects can reliably discriminate two-point separations as small as 2 mm when compared to one point.
